CVE-2020-16992 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.5/10 on the CVSS scale. Azure Sphere Elevation of Privilege Vulnerability. EPSS estimates a 1.40%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.

Metrics
C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:H/PR:H/UI:N/S:C/C:H/I:H/A:H
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Microsoft | Azure Sphere | < 20.09 |
